Переделано под один мега-проект LMS с общим CMakeLists.txt

This commit is contained in:
krivoshein
2025-01-15 12:34:56 +03:00
parent 3064818931
commit 1c93b1f94d
219 changed files with 68 additions and 51 deletions

14
CMakeLists.txt Normal file
View File

@@ -0,0 +1,14 @@
cmake_minimum_required(VERSION 3.5)
project(LMS LANGUAGES CXX)
add_subdirectory(DataBaseLMS)
add_subdirectory(InstructorsAndTrainees)
add_subdirectory(GUIdataBaseLMS)
add_subdirectory(ServerLMS)
add_subdirectory(TestServerLMS)
add_dependencies(InstructorsAndTrainees DataBaseLMS)
add_dependencies(GUIdataBaseLMS InstructorsAndTrainees)
add_dependencies(ServerLMS DataBaseLMS)
add_dependencies(TestServerLMS ServerLMS)